Graphic Designer

The Graphic Designer plays a key role in shaping the chapter’s visual identity and brand presence. We have existing templates for many of the designs that you would create, and the preferred tool we use is Canva. You would work closely with the Program Director for Communications and the VP of Marketing. All work must be aligned with PMI brand standards, using the brand assets provided to us. This role is perfect for someone passionate about design, creativity, and making a visible contribution to the growth and engagement of the PMICIC community.

Communications Coordinator for Professional Development

This volunteer role is a great fit for detail-oriented, tech-savvy professionals who enjoy making events run seamlessly behind the scenes. In this role, you’ll bring approved event content to life across websites, social platforms, and email—ensuring every opportunity is polished, accessible, and on-brand. It’s an ideal way to sharpen your digital marketing and operations skills while earning valuable “Giving Back” PDUs for certifications. If you like turning plans into flawless execution and want to expand your professional impact, this is a rewarding, low-hour commitment way to do it.

Ready to Get Started?

All open and active PMICIC volunteer opportunities are listed on PMI’s Volunteer Engagement Platform (VEP).

Follow these three simple steps:

  1. Visit volunteer.pmi.org
  2. Search “PMI Central Indiana Chapter”
  3. Apply for a role that matches your interests and availability

If you’re not sure where to start, contact our volunteer team at volunteers@pmicic.org — we’ll help you find the right fit.
